CONSENT ORDER OF DISMISSAL

WHEREAS, Respondent, the South Carolina Department of Health and Environmental Control (the Department), is an agency of the state of South Carolina, vested with all the powers, functions, and duties granted to the Department and its officers and agents by statute, and has regulatory authority over management of Water Pollution Control Permits, 24 S.C. Code Ann. Regs. 61-9.122.C (Supp. 2000), and the regulations promulgated pursuant thereto; and

WHEREAS, Petitioners, Summit Business Center LLC, Summit Business Center, Aiken County is responsible for land disturbing activities covering greater than five (5) acres at the Summit Business Center (Site) located in Aiken County South Carolina; and

WHEREAS Petitioners, Summit Business Center LLC, Summit Business Center, Aiken County, were responsible for adhering to the rules and regulations under the Pollution Control Act and pursuant to the National Pollutant Discharge Elimination System (NPDES) Permit No. SCR1000000; and

WHEREAS, the Department issued Administrative Order 00-134-W against Petitioners, Summit Business Center LLC, Summit Business Center, Aiken County, for violations of the Water Pollution Control Permits, 24 S.C. Code Ann. Regs. 61-9.122.C (Supp. 1999), and ordered, inter alia, Petitioners to pay an assessed civil penalty of ten thousand dollars ($10,000.00) for the above-referenced violations; and

WHEREAS Petitioners timely appealed Administrative Order 00-134-W pursuant to the Rules for the Administrative Law Judge Division, contesting the Department's allegations; and

WHEREAS the parties to this action have reached an agreement as outlined below that resolves all issues and will dispose of this case without further proceedings; and

WHEREAS Petitioners, Summit Business Center LLC, Summit Business Center, Aiken County, agrees to dismiss the appeal, and the Department agrees to suspend all of the assessed penalty of ten thousand dollars ($10,000.00), except for two thousand five hundred dollars ($2,500.00).

NOW THEREFORE IT IS ORDERED, CONSENTED TO, AND AGREED that Petitioners, Summit Business Center LLC, Summit Business Center, Aiken County, install and maintain all necessary storm water and sediment controls at the Site and pay to the Department a civil penalty, within thirty (30) days of the execution of Consent Order 01-104-W, in the amount of two thousand five hundred dollars ($2,500.00).

IT IS FURTHER CONSENTED TO AND AGREED that the issues underlying Administrative Order 00-134-W are resolved and that this contested proceeding is hereby dismissed.





AND IT IS SO ORDERED.
